Class ObjectTypes.ContentPartReference.Builder
java.lang.Object
org.projectnessie.nessie.relocated.protobuf.AbstractMessageLite.Builder
org.projectnessie.nessie.relocated.protobuf.AbstractMessage.Builder<BuilderT>
org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
org.projectnessie.server.store.proto.ObjectTypes.ContentPartReference.Builder
- All Implemented Interfaces:
Cloneable,org.projectnessie.nessie.relocated.protobuf.Message.Builder,org.projectnessie.nessie.relocated.protobuf.MessageLite.Builder,org.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der,org.projectnessie.nessie.relocated.protobuf.MessageOrBuilder,ObjectTypes.ContentPartReferenceOrBuilder
- Enclosing class:
- ObjectTypes.ContentPartReference
public static final class ObjectTypes.ContentPartReference.Builder
extends org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
implements ObjectTypes.ContentPartReferenceOrBuilder
Protobuf type
nessie.store.ContentPartReference-
Method Summary
Modifier and TypeMethodDescriptionaddRepeatedField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, Object value) build()clear()Represents the attachment key's ID.clearField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field) Optional integer ID of an attachment content object representing e.g.clearOneof(org.projectnessie.nessie.relocated.protobuf.Descriptors.OneofDescriptor oneof) Represents the attachment key's type.clone()Represents the attachment key's ID.org.projectnessie.nessie.relocated.protobuf.ByteStringRepresents the attachment key's ID.static final org.projectnessie.nessie.relocated.protobuf.Descriptors.Descriptororg.projectnessie.nessie.relocated.protobuf.Descriptors.DescriptorlongOptional integer ID of an attachment content object representing e.g.getType()Represents the attachment key's type.intRepresents the attachment key's type.booleanOptional integer ID of an attachment content object representing e.g.protected org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.FieldAccessorTablefinal booleanmergeFrom(org.projectnessie.nessie.relocated.protobuf.CodedInputStream input,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) mergeFrom(org.projectnessie.nessie.relocated.protobuf.Message other) mergeUnknownFields(org.projectnessie.nessie.relocated.protobuf.UnknownFieldSet unknownFields) setAttachmentId(String value) Represents the attachment key's ID.setAttachmentIdBytes(org.projectnessie.nessie.relocated.protobuf.ByteString value) Represents the attachment key's ID.setField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, Object value) setObjectId(long value) Optional integer ID of an attachment content object representing e.g.setRepeatedField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, int index, Object value) Represents the attachment key's type.setTypeValue(int value) Represents the attachment key's type.setUnknownFields(org.projectnessie.nessie.relocated.protobuf.UnknownFieldSet unknownFields) Methods inherited from class org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3Methods inherited from class org.projectnessie.nessie.relocated.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ringMethods inherited from class org.projectnessie.nessie.relocated.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ageExceptionMethods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itMethods inherited from interface org.projectnessie.nessie.relocated.protobuf.Message.Builder
mergeDelimitedFrom, mergeDelimitedFromMethods inherited from interface org.projectnessie.nessie.relocated.protobuf.MessageLite.Builder
mergeFromMethods inherited from interface org.projectnessie.nessie.relocated.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
Method Details
-
getDescriptor
public static final org.projectnessie.nessie.relocated.protobuf.Descriptors.Descriptor getDescriptor() -
internalGetFieldAccessorTable
protected org.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()- Specified by:
internalGetFieldAccessorTablein class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
clear
- Specified by:
clearin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
clearin inter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Lite.Builder- Overrides:
clearin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
getDescriptorForType
public org.projectnessie.nessie.relocated.protobuf.Descriptors.Descriptor getDescriptorForType()- Specified by:
getDescriptorForTypein inter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
getDescriptorForTypein interfaceorg.projectnessie.nessie.relocated.protobuf.MessageOrBuilder- Overrides:
getDescriptorForTypein class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
getDefaultInstanceForType
- Specified by:
getDefaultInstanceForTypein inter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faceorg.projectnessie.nessie.relocated.protobuf.MessageOrBuilder
-
build
- Specified by:
buildin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
buildin inter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Lite.Builder
-
buildPartial
- Specified by:
buildPartialin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
buildPartialin inter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Lite.Builder
-
clone
- Specified by:
clonein inter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
clonein inter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Lite.Builder- Overrides:
clonein class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
setField
public ObjectTypes.ContentPartReference.Builder setField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, Object value) - Specified by:
setFieldin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
setFieldin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
clearField
public ObjectTypes.ContentPartReference.Builder clearField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field) - Specified by:
clearFieldin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
clearFieldin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
clearOneof
public ObjectTypes.ContentPartReference.Builder clearOneof(org.projectnessie.nessie.relocated.protobuf.Descriptors.OneofDescriptor oneof) - Specified by:
clearOneofin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
clearOneofin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
setRepeatedField
public ObjectTypes.ContentPartReference.Builder setRepeatedField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, int index, Object value) - Specified by:
setRepeatedFieldin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
setRepeatedFieldin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
addRepeatedField
public ObjectTypes.ContentPartReference.Builder addRepeatedField(org.projectnessie.nessie.relocated.protobuf.Descriptors.FieldDescriptor field, Object value) - Specified by:
addRepeatedFieldin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
addRepeatedFieldin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
mergeFrom
public ObjectTypes.ContentPartReference.Builder mergeFrom(org.projectnessie.nessie.relocated.protobuf.Message other) - Specified by:
mergeFromin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
mergeFromin classorg.projectnessie.nessie.relocated.protobuf.AbstractMessage.Builder<ObjectTypes.ContentPartReference.Builder>
-
mergeFrom
-
isInitialized
public final boolean isInitialized()- Specified by:
isInitializedin inter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
mergeFrom
public ObjectTypes.ContentPartReference.Builder mergeFrom(org.projectnessie.nessie.relocated.protobuf.CodedInputStream input, org.projectnessie.nessie.relocated.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Exception - Specified by:
mergeFromin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Specified by:
mergeFromin interfaceorg.projectnessie.nessie.relocated.protobuf.MessageLite.Builder- Overrides:
mergeFromin classorg.projectnessie.nessie.relocated.protobuf.AbstractMessage.Builder<ObjectTypes.ContentPartReference.Builder>- Throws:
IOException
-
getTypeValue
public int getTypeValue()Represents the attachment key's type. 'type' + 'attachment_id' are unique for each content ID.
.nessie.store.ContentPartType type = 1;- Specified by:
getTypeValuein inter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- The enum numeric value on the wire for type.
-
setTypeValue
Represents the attachment key's type. 'type' + 'attachment_id' are unique for each content ID.
.nessie.store.ContentPartType type = 1;- Parameters:
value- The enum numeric value on the wire for type to set.- Returns:
- This builder for chaining.
-
getType
Represents the attachment key's type. 'type' + 'attachment_id' are unique for each content ID.
.nessie.store.ContentPartType type = 1;- Specified by:
getTypein inter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- The type.
-
setType
Represents the attachment key's type. 'type' + 'attachment_id' are unique for each content ID.
.nessie.store.ContentPartType type = 1;- Parameters:
value- The type to set.- Returns:
- This builder for chaining.
-
clearType
Represents the attachment key's type. 'type' + 'attachment_id' are unique for each content ID.
.nessie.store.ContentPartType type = 1;- Returns:
- This builder for chaining.
-
getAttachmentId
Represents the attachment key's ID. 'type' + 'attachment_id' are unique for each content ID.
string attachment_id = 2;- Specified by:
getAttachmentIdin inter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- The attachmentId.
-
getAttachmentIdBytes
public org.projectnessie.nessie.relocated.protobuf.ByteString getAttachmentIdBytes()Represents the attachment key's ID. 'type' + 'attachment_id' are unique for each content ID.
string attachment_id = 2;- Specified by:
getAttachmentIdBytesin inter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- The bytes for attachmentId.
-
setAttachmentId
Represents the attachment key's ID. 'type' + 'attachment_id' are unique for each content ID.
string attachment_id = 2;- Parameters:
value- The attachmentId to set.- Returns:
- This builder for chaining.
-
clearAttachmentId
Represents the attachment key's ID. 'type' + 'attachment_id' are unique for each content ID.
string attachment_id = 2;- Returns:
- This builder for chaining.
-
setAttachmentIdBytes
public ObjectTypes.ContentPartReference.Builder setAttachmentIdBytes(org.projectnessie.nessie.relocated.protobuf.ByteString value) Represents the attachment key's ID. 'type' + 'attachment_id' are unique for each content ID.
string attachment_id = 2;- Parameters:
value- The bytes for attachmentId to set.- Returns:
- This builder for chaining.
-
hasObjectId
public boolean hasObjectId()Optional integer ID of an attachment content object representing e.g. the snapshot ID of an Iceberg table metadata. This field is _not_ part of the attachment key.
optional int64 object_id = 3;- Specified by:
hasObjectIdin inter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- Whether the objectId field is set.
-
getObjectId
public long getObjectId()Optional integer ID of an attachment content object representing e.g. the snapshot ID of an Iceberg table metadata. This field is _not_ part of the attachment key.
optional int64 object_id = 3;- Specified by:
getObjectIdin interfaceObjectTypes.ContentPartReferenceOrBuilder- Returns:
- The objectId.
-
setObjectId
Optional integer ID of an attachment content object representing e.g. the snapshot ID of an Iceberg table metadata. This field is _not_ part of the attachment key.
optional int64 object_id = 3;- Parameters:
value- The objectId to set.- Returns:
- This builder for chaining.
-
clearObjectId
Optional integer ID of an attachment content object representing e.g. the snapshot ID of an Iceberg table metadata. This field is _not_ part of the attachment key.
optional int64 object_id = 3;- Returns:
- This builder for chaining.
-
setUnknownFields
public final ObjectTypes.ContentPartReference.Builder setUnknownFields(org.projectnessie.nessie.relocated.protobuf.UnknownFieldSet unknownFields) - Specified by:
setUnknownFieldsin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
setUnknownFieldsin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-
mergeUnknownFields
public final ObjectTypes.ContentPartReference.Builder mergeUnknownFields(org.projectnessie.nessie.relocated.protobuf.UnknownFieldSet unknownFields) - Specified by:
mergeUnknownFieldsin interfaceorg.projectnessie.nessie.relocated.protobuf.Message.Builder- Overrides:
mergeUnknownFieldsin classorg.projectnessie.nessie.relocated.protobuf.GeneratedMessageV3.Builder<ObjectTypes.ContentPartReference.Builder>
-